腾讯云轻量应用服务器(Lighthouse)完全可以安装和运行数据库,但需根据具体需求选择合适的数据库类型和配置。以下是关键点总结:
1. 支持的数据库类型
- MySQL / MariaDB:常见选择,适合中小型应用。
- PostgreSQL:功能更强大的关系型数据库。
- Redis / MongoDB:内存数据库或NoSQL需求。
- SQLite:轻量级单文件数据库,适合简单场景。
2. 安装方式
方法一:手动安装
- 步骤:
- 通过SSH登录服务器。
- 使用包管理器安装(如Ubuntu/Debian):
sudo apt update sudo apt install mysql-server # 以MySQL为例 - 配置安全选项(如MySQL的
mysql_secure_installation)。
- 注意:需自行处理权限、防火墙(开放3306等端口)、数据备份等。
方法二:使用镜像或应用模板
- 腾讯云市场提供预装数据库的镜像(如WordPress+LAMP),可直接部署,省去手动安装步骤。
3. 性能与配置建议
- 低负载场景:1核1GB配置可运行小型数据库(如个人博客)。
- 生产环境建议:
- 2核4GB以上:确保足够内存和CPU。
- SSD磁盘:提升I/O性能(轻量服务器默认配备SSD)。
- 独立云数据库:若流量较大,建议使用腾讯云TencentDB(如MySQL版),获得自动备份、高可用等企业级功能。
4. 注意事项
- 资源占用:数据库可能消耗较多内存/CPU,需监控避免影响其他服务。
- 安全配置:
- 限制数据库仅内网访问(如绑定
127.0.0.1)。 - 设置强密码,禁用默认远程root登录。
- 限制数据库仅内网访问(如绑定
- 备份策略:定期导出数据或使用快照功能(轻量服务器支持手动快照)。
5. 腾讯云数据库(TencentDB)替代方案
如果希望更省心,可直接购买腾讯云TencentDB服务,优势包括:
- 自动主从热备。
- 弹性扩展硬件。
- 专业运维支持(无需自行维护)。
总结
轻量服务器适合开发测试或小型生产环境的数据库部署,但需合理规划配置。对于中大型应用,建议结合TencentDB使用。根据实际需求选择手动安装或云市场镜像即可快速上手。
云服务器